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2290504109 86674 98918098128 619131398 94407113621
250766152 17618952 23
250766152 17618952 23
4309546 410313076 254
All about undefined
Interested in learning more?
250766152 17618952 23
4309546 410313076 254
See more
304 6773
4555 7230322964 119746148
See more
7236229507 400136593 769536
39 659 07103
See more